Washing apparatus and control method thereof

1. A washing apparatus, comprising:
- a body forming an exterior of the washing apparatus;
a drum provided within the body and configured to rotate about a substantially horizontal axis to agitate laundry in the drum;
a steam generator located between the body and the drum and upper side of the drum, wherein the steam generator includes a water storage part and a heater adjacent to the water storage part, the heater evaporating water into steam;
a pipe between the steam generator and the drum to supply steam into the drum from an upper portion of the drum; and
a water supply device in fluid connection with the steam generator to control water flow to the steam generator,wherein the water supply device allows water to flow to the water storage part and the heater operates to evaporate water flowing in the pipe into steam by heating a portion of the pipe at least while the water supply device is turned on.

Abstract
The present invention provides a washing apparatus and control method thereof, by which laundry can be dry-cleaned through the loaded configurations of the wet pad cloth, the filth transfer cloth, the steam providing unit, the fragrance spraying unit, and the detergent supplying unit using either the wet pad cloth or the filth transfer cloth or without using both of the wet pad cloth and the filth transfer cloth.

15. A washing apparatus, comprising:
-
a body forming an exterior of the washing apparatus; a drum provided within the body and configured to rotate about a substantially horizontal axis to agitate laundry in the drum; a steam providing unit located between the body and the drum, wherein the steam providing unit includes a heating part that evaporates water into steam and a steam supply pipe to supply steam into the drum; a water storage part to store a prescribed amount of water for generation of a prescribed amount of steam; and a water supply device in fluid connection with the steam providing unit to control water flow to the steam providing unit, wherein the water supply device allows water to flow to the steam providing unit through the water storage unit and the heating part operates to evaporate water flowing in the steam supply pipe into steam by heating a portion of the steam supply pipe at least while the water supply device is turned on. - View Dependent Claims (16, 17, 18, 19, 20, 21, 22)
